This polychrome woodblock print, titled "Scene on the Veranda of a Teahouse" transports us back to the 18th-19th century in Japan. Created by the talented artist Yanagawa Shigenobu, this exquisite piece showcases his mastery of ukiyo-e, a popular artistic school during that era. The print depicts a bustling teahouse veranda adorned with vibrant colors and intricate architectural features. The Edo period setting is brought to life as men and women engage in lively conversations and tea ceremonies. A female figure gracefully gestures with her hand, adding an air of elegance to the scene. Yanagawa Shigenobu's attention to detail is evident in every brushstroke, capturing not only the physical surroundings but also the essence of Japanese culture at that time. The use of ink and color on paper further enhances its beauty and authenticity. Housed within the prestigious Metropolitan Museum of Art, this print stands as a testament to Yanagawa Shigenobu's enduring legacy as one of Japan's most celebrated artists. Its historical significance offers viewers a glimpse into daily life during this transformative period in Japanese history.
